Best Time to Go

The best time to visit Ostend is during the summer months (June-August) when the weather is warm and sunny. However, the city is also beautiful in the spring (April-May) and autumn (September-October) when the crowds are smaller.

What to Eat

Ostend is a great place to try some of Belgium's famous seafood dishes. Some of the most popular dishes include:

  • Moules-frites (mussels and fries)
  • Fish stew
  • Lobster
  • Crab
  • Oysters

Where to Go

Ostend has a lot to offer visitors, including:

  • The beach: Ostend has a beautiful sandy beach that is perfect for swimming, sunbathing, and walking.
  • The city center: The city center is home to a variety of shops, restaurants, and bars.
  • The museums: Ostend has several museums, including the Museum of Modern Art and the Mercator Museum.
  • The parks: Ostend has several parks, including the Leopoldpark and the Maria Hendrikapark.
  • The casino: Ostend has a casino that is open 24 hours a day.
